The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s advertised in London requiring CI/CD sk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 9 June 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
9 Jun 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 10 20 23
Rank change year-on-year +10 +3 -6
Contract jobs citing CI/CD 2,337 1,220 1,341
As % of all contract jobs in London 12.50% 9.98% 7.64%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 14.08% 10.81% 8.65%
Number of daily rates quoted 1,569 822 961
10th Percentile £400 £394 £413
25th Percentile £450 £447 £475
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£544 £542 £565
Median % change year-on-year +0.55% -4.16% -9.24%
75th Percentile £645 £688 £688
90th Percentile £750 £837 £815
England median daily rate £525 £515 £550
% change year-on-year +1.94% -6.36% -8.33%
Number of hourly rates quoted 10 4 3
10th Percentile £50.25 £39.88 £48.40
25th Percentile £55.00 £47.19 £50.88
Median hourly rate £68.50 £52.50 £55.00
Median % change year-on-year +30.48% -4.55% -31.25%
75th Percentile £95.00 £54.06 £61.00
90th Percentile £97.50 £54.63 £64.60
England median hourly rate £65.00 £56.75 £70.00
% change year-on-year +14.54% -18.93% +6.70%

CI/CD falls under the Processes and Methodologies category. For comparison with the information above, the following table provides summary statistics for all contract job vacancies requiring process or methodology skills in London.

Contract vacancies with a requirement for process or methodology skills 16,594 11,281 15,494
As % of all contract IT jobs advertised in London 88.76% 92.27% 88.26%
Number of daily rates quoted 11,070 7,533 11,092
10th Percentile £358 £350 £340
25th Percentile £435 £425 £445
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£525 £550 £550
Median % change year-on-year -4.55% - -6.78%
75th Percentile £650 £681 £675
90th Percentile £763 £800 £800
England median daily rate £515 £520 £525
% change year-on-year -0.96% -0.95% -4.55%
Number of hourly rates quoted 247 198 317
10th Percentile £18.48 £16.50 £15.50
25th Percentile £25.17 £24.66 £20.00
Median hourly rate £37.00 £32.70 £28.50
Median % change year-on-year +13.17% +14.72% -27.31%
75th Percentile £58.75 £49.75 £48.75
90th Percentile £79.25 £63.75 £68.30
England median hourly rate £47.25 £28.50 £37.50
% change year-on-year +65.79% -24.00% +4.17%
